As original bug reporter  (Bugs #26808 # 26809, #26810), I can provide more 
info about Unicode support/bugs.

If you understand under "UTF8 option in settings"   
Country & Language - Charset settings in KDE Control Center - than yes, 
I use either koi8-r or cp1251 as charset. 
Reason is very simple - all web sites in Russia support one of these two font 
encodings. And Konqueror uses (by default) encoding from Country & Language 
settings.
Doesn't Kate use Unicode internally?  As far as I remember, KWrite from KDE 
2.1 was able to display Unicode text files, and I didn't have to switch any 
settings i Control Center for this.
 
Here is one more *wishlist* for KWrite/Kate.
I think it's related to problem above.
If you use Unicode internally, it would be logical to add Export/Import 
filters into different encoding.
Like: 
koi8-r (Cyrillic) text imported into Kate, and than exported as cp1251 (also 
Cyrillic, known as Windows-Cyrillic) 
Actually, I was planning to use KWrite for HTML editing already for some time 
(since KDE 2.0 release...), but missing cp1251 support was not allowing me to 
do it. I have nothing against to prepare prototype in UTF8, but need to 
upload files to server in cp1251 (so, they are accessible by Windows users)
Pls let me know if I can expect it from KWrite/Kate in upcoming releases.
